Something special those stats. They have a lot of the qualities as the 701s. Super clear, extremely detailed and fast. I'm thinking of what to sell to keep my 701s/RS-1s and get a baby O/Woo rig. Otherwise the dynamic rig is on notice. How do you guys do without between rigs?
I've tube rolled the SP amp to fit the 701s. I have two driver tubes depending on the music. For delicate music, the Tung-Sol 2c51 makes them almost stat-like. For hard driving music, the Raytheon 6414 or the RCA cleartop 12av7 give the 701 a lively sound. Right now, I'm listening to Yanni with a Telefunken 12av7 and the sounds are magical. Yes indeed, the 701s take time to tweak but will pay off handsomely with the effort.
As for bass, they are very articulate in the low end. They have slam when the music demands it. The synth. effects in prog. rock is full and even. It doesn't take over the soundstage like a lot of basshead hps. It isn't for everyone but coming from stat speakers, the 701 has been a winner for me.
